From 6ddc48af2b150931c3ab8c7e88c440a079b429f8 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Wed, 12 Apr 2023 13:38:42 +0530 Subject: [PATCH 1/9] Create .razorops.yaml --- .razorops.yaml |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) create mode 100644 .razorops.yaml diff --git a/.razorops.yaml b/.razorops.yaml new file mode 100644 index 00000000..3a16af2c --- /dev/null +++ b/.razorops.yaml @@ -0,0 +1,16 @@ +tasks: + build-deps: + #runner: razorci/python:3.9 + #runner: razorci/openjdk + steps: + - checkout + - commands: + - run: pip install pytest + - run: pip freeze --local > api/requirements.txt + - run: pip install pytest-cov + - run: pytest --cov app/ --cov-report=xml:test-coverage.xml + - codecov/upload + - run: | + curl -Os https://uploader.codecov.io/latest/linux/codecov + chmod +x codecov + ./codecov -t ${CODECOV_TOKEN} From 5587765eec8f184207a357131c1ea8990a4c0e30 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Wed, 12 Apr 2023 13:41:51 +0530 Subject: [PATCH 2/9] Update .razorops.yaml --- .razorops.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.razorops.yaml b/.razorops.yaml index 3a16af2c..6777e1cd 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-13,4 +13,4 @@ tasks: - run: | curl -Os https://uploader.codecov.io/latest/linux/codecov chmod +x codecov - ./codecov -t ${CODECOV_TOKEN} + ./codecov -t ${CODECOV_TOKEN} From 0d6be7b1c726173d2d53af0af080de72649f721f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Wed, 12 Apr 2023 13:49:02 +0530 Subject: [PATCH 3/9] Update .razorops.yaml --- .razorops.yaml |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/.razorops.yaml b/.razorops.yaml index 6777e1cd..525431db 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-5,9 +5,9 @@ tasks: steps: - checkout - commands: - - run: pip install pytest - - run: pip freeze --local > api/requirements.txt - - run: pip install pytest-cov + - run: pip3 install pytest + - run: pip3 freeze --local > requirements.txt + - run: pip3 install pytest-cov - run: pytest --cov app/ --cov-report=xml:test-coverage.xml - codecov/upload - run: | From 281058f05419e55fd1095e8b57fa2b60ab0d9e1b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Wed, 12 Apr 2023 13:55:21 +0530 Subject: [PATCH 4/9] Update .razorops.yaml --- .razorops.yaml | 1 + 1 file changed, 1 insertion(+) diff --git a/.razorops.yaml b/.razorops.yaml index 525431db..d826d078 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-8,6 +8,7 @@ tasks: - run: pip3 install pytest - run: pip3 freeze --local > requirements.txt - run: pip3 install pytest-cov + - run: pytest --cov app/ - run: pytest --cov app/ --cov-report=xml:test-coverage.xml - codecov/upload - run: | From ed439c344049c3b949fecc7bfa59a5515b67b007 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Thu, 13 Apr 2023 18:59:32 +0530 Subject: [PATCH 5/9] Update .razorops.yaml --- .razorops.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.razorops.yaml b/.razorops.yaml index d826d078..e6e3c3a1 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-9,7 +9,7 @@ tasks: - run: pip3 freeze --local > requirements.txt - run: pip3 install pytest-cov - run: pytest --cov app/ - - run: pytest --cov app/ --cov-report=xml:test-coverage.xml + - run: pytest --cov app/ --cov-report=html:test-coverage.html - codecov/upload - run: | curl -Os https://uploader.codecov.io/latest/linux/codecov From 76dc8c32bacfcee474ce63834b6c90514103b92d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Fri, 14 Apr 2023 12:51:18 +0530 Subject: [PATCH 6/9] Update .razorops.yaml --- .razorops.yaml |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.razorops.yaml b/.razorops.yaml index e6e3c3a1..005b0828 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-14,4 +14,4 @@ tasks: - run: | curl -Os https://uploader.codecov.io/latest/linux/codecov chmod +x codecov - ./codecov -t ${CODECOV_TOKEN} + ./codecov -t ${CODECOV_TOKEN} From 55eee36a99075f9ca6547850b3de4200ee648183 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Mon, 24 Apr 2023 10:25:02 +0530 Subject: [PATCH 7/9] Update .razorops.yaml --- .razorops.yaml |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/.razorops.yaml b/.razorops.yaml index 005b0828..60749335 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-14,4 +14,11 @@ tasks: - run: | curl -Os https://uploader.codecov.io/latest/linux/codecov chmod +x codecov - ./codecov -t ${CODECOV_TOKEN} + ./codecov -t ${CODECOV_TOKEN} + sudo mkdir -p /opt/logzio-agent; + sudo chown -R $USER: /opt/logzio-agent; + mkdir -p /tmp/logzio; + curl -fsSL 'https://github.com/logzio/logzio-agent-manifest/releases/latest/download/agent_linux.tar.gz' -o /tmp/logzio/agent_linux.tar.gz; + tar -zxf /tmp/logzio/agent_linux.tar.gz --directory /tmp/logzio; + bash /tmp/logzio/agent.bash --url=https://app.logz.io --id=3222d133-76b4-4a27-a3dd-6589addeefb8 + From c8c930491cb8be87f0a3e423b3fb5689eafe6cca Mon Sep 17 00:00:00 2001 From: Razorops-code <110587174+Razorops-code@users.noreply.github.com> Date: Mon, 24 Apr 2023 10:29:57 +0530 Subject: [PATCH 8/9] Update .razorops.yaml --- .razorops.yaml |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/.razorops.yaml b/.razorops.yaml index 60749335..361ccf6e 100644 --- a/.razorops.yaml +++ b/.razorops.yaml @@ -20,5 +20,4 @@ tasks: mkdir -p /tmp/logzio; curl -fsSL 'https://github.com/logzio/logzio-agent-manifest/releases/latest/download/agent_linux.tar.gz' -o /tmp/logzio/agent_linux.tar.gz; tar -zxf /tmp/logzio/agent_linux.tar.gz --directory /tmp/logzio; - bash /tmp/logzio/agent.bash --url=https://app.logz.io --id=3222d133-76b4-4a27-a3dd-6589addeefb8 - + bash /tmp/logzio/agent.bash --url=https://app.logz.io --id=a99e2904-e23c-47c0-a9c4-e8dc9d286dca From c2a609dfff007e43df2c6df0248b0b7c60a1c05d Mon Sep 17 00:00:00 2001 From: "deepsource-io[bot]" <42547082+deepsource-io[bot]@users.noreply.github.com> Date: Wed, 26 Apr 2023 09:03:30 +0000 Subject: [PATCH 9/9] ci: Add .deepsource.toml --- .deepsource.toml | 7 +++++++ 1 file changed, 7 insertions(+) create mode 100644 .deepsource.toml diff --git a/.deepsource.toml b/.deepsource.toml new file mode 100644 index 00000000..0ac63d33 --- /dev/null +++ b/.deepsource.toml @@ -0,0 +1,7 @@ +version = 1 + +[[analyzers]] +name = "python" + + [analyzers.meta] + runtime_version = "3.x.x" \ No newline at end of file